Big life changes can feel like stepping into a new city without a plan… Exciting, overwhelming, and full of unknowns. But what if you could go from feeling like a lost tourist to navigating it all like a local? Join Mafe Salazar as she shares unfiltered stories of navigating major life transitions. Career shifts, identity changes, and stepping into new versions of ourselves. Through honest solo episodes (and the occasional guest), we’ll talk about finding your voice, taking messy action, and embracing the unknown with confidence. Let’s find your magic while figuring sh*t out!
